Clinical Technician Rochester, MI Job Details Full-time 1 day ago Benefits Paid holidays Health insurance Dental insurance Paid time off 401(k) matching Qualifications Esthetic laser treatment Direct patient care Anatomy knowledge Medical equipment sterilization Electronic health records (EHR) management Achieving HIPAA compliance Medical coding Maintaining patient confidentiality Greeting customers HIPAA High school diploma or GED Surgery Driver's License Disinfection procedures Driving Cleaning Patient interaction Patient charting Managing patient records Medical terminology Health education and counseling Entry level Full Job Description The Ophthalmic Technician participates in the care of patients in a clinic setting. As an Ophthalmic Technician you will greet patients and explain what they should expect during their appointment. An Ophthalmic Technician escorts the patient to an exam room and performs diagnostic ophthalmic tests and procedures prior to physician seeing them such as visual acuity, tonometry and lensometry. Assures appropriate notes and updates patient chart/records accurately. Maintains clinic environment including sterilization cleaning.
